First edition, #124 of 300 copies. Vellum covers, with extensive ornamentation in blind. Quarto. One of two pairs of cloth ties present. 126 pp. Black and white illustrated plates throughout, all present as called for. A primarily visual look at pen and ink drawings and artists from Europe and America, including Britain, Germany, France, Belgium and Finland. With short essays on the art and artists of each country, discussing style, etc. Many Art Nouveau style drawings. While most plates are reprinted from other sources, several were done for this work, including those by Jessie King, William Drake, Otto Fischer and Otto Greiner, among others. With work by Maxfield Parrish, Walter Crane, Howard Pyle, Charles Dana Gibson and others. GOOD condition. Moderate foxing and spotting/staining to the covers. Some soiling and general toning.
